Cougar Plan continued from page 13
in 2006, the Plan guides
management of cougars in
Oregon. The draft updated
Plan incorporates new
scientific literature and
Oregon-specific research
about cougars, including a
genetics and habitat analy-
sis, but does not propose
major management chang-
es. The updated Plan will
continue to stress coexis-
tence with Oregon’s more
than 6,000 cougars.
The Commission
will be asked to approve
grant funds for nine Res-
toration and Enhancement
Projects to improve angler
access or facilities or en-
hance fisheries.
Finally, the Com-
mission is expected to ap-
point a Landowner Rep-
resentative to the Access
and Habitat Board, which
provides grants for proj-
ects that improve hunter
access or wildlife habitat
on private land.
